The Sacramento Waldorf School offers tuition assistance to families with financial need. Tuition Assistance is made possible through the generosity of those families who are able to pay the full tuition and through gifts and donations. If you are interested in applying for assistance, please note the following:
- Applications are initially made through a service provided by Tuition Assistance Data Service (TADS).
- TADS reviews all pertinent information and offers a summary report and recommendation to the Sacramento Waldorf School. The School is then responsible for determining the final award.
- The preferred method of applying is on-line at www.tads.com. Families unable to apply on-line may pick up a hard copy application in the office.
- The fee for the application process is $34 per family. A waiver is possible for families with students accepted into SWS in cases of significant hardship. Please contact Liz Beaven at 916-860-2521 or lbeaven@sacwaldorf.org for details. Families with children at Camellia Waldorf School need to complete only one application.
- The application will ask for details of income, savings, assets, home mortgage or rent, and other factors relevant to a family’s ability to meet tuition. Details from the previous tax year will be needed.
- Families may also submit a letter detailing additional information about their financial status or circumstances that may impact their ability to pay the full tuition.
- TADS data is reviewed by a small committee within the School, including the Administrator and a representative of the Board of Trustees. All financial aid information is treated with complete confidentiality.
- On occasion, a follow-up interview or submission of tax returns may be required by the School before determining the final award.
- Tuition assistance is based solely on a family’s ability to contribute toward educational expenses. Tuition Assistance is offered without regard to race, sex, religion or national origin.
- Tuition Assistance awards are calculated after deducting any relevant sibling discounts, another form of financial assistance offered by the School.
- Priority is generally given to continuing students or to those for whom a sudden change in family circumstances will affect the child’s ability to complete his or her education at the Sacramento Waldorf School.
- We make every attempt to offer assistance to all eligible families.
